Stolen from elsewhere..

Track rod end - Mk2 Escort/Cortina Mk 3/4/5 - £5.72 exc. VAT
Motaquip #VTR151
Q/H #QR1384S
Unipart #GSJ388
Federal-Mogul (Moog) #FD-ES-0334

On another thread Perry said ....

wadsapple said:
yep I can as I wasn't ready to pay for the TVR name on the invoice. The 295mm ties are from a Granada and the 330mm ties are from a Ford panel van part number ss735 I paid 9 quid this morning rod ends are ford Granada six quid but you will have to compare those as mine were on a race car and might be a tad more heavy duty but I dought it.
